BLUETTI AC180 Eco Mode Explained: How to Prevent Sudden Auto-Shutoffs

Out of the box, the BLUETTI AC180 is an incredibly robust tool for emergency home backup and off-grid living. With an 1,800W continuous pure sine wave inverter and ultra-durable LiFePO4 cells, it handles heavy appliances effortlessly. However, many owners find themselves blindsided by a native software feature that can cause catastrophic failures if not properly configured: The default 4-hour Eco Mode auto-shutoff.

If you are counting on this unit to back up low-draw devices or safety systems overnight, you must understand exactly how the internal power logic operates.

The Quick Verdict on Eco Mode

  • The Problem: The AC180 automatically turns off its AC and DC power outlets after 4 hours if your connected device draws less than a factory-set wattage threshold.
  • The Consequences: This feature can cause critical midnight failures for medical equipment (CPAPs), sump pumps, smart routers, and low-energy compact chest freezers.
  • The Solution: You must manually disable or adjust Eco Mode. This can be done instantly through the smartphone application or via a hidden physical button combination on the unit itself if you lack internet connectivity during a blackout.

The Hidden Logic: Why Your BLUETTI Turns Off on Small Loads

To understand why your BLUETTI AC180 worth buying security can suddenly compromise your setup, you have to look at the math behind internal inverter overhead.

Every high-output portable power station suffers from what engineers call a vampire draw. The heavy-duty 1,800W pure sine wave inverter inside the AC180 requires roughly 15W of continuous electricity just to remain active, awake, and ready to supply power to the outlets.

If you leave the AC outlets turned on with absolutely nothing plugged into them, the power station will bleed its own battery down to zero in approximately 66 hours.

To prevent users from accidentally draining their unit overnight by forgetting to hit the power buttons, BLUETTI engineered an aggressive power-saving feature called Eco Mode.

The Default Settings Trigger Matrix

  • The Wattage Threshold: If the continuous draw drops below 15W to 30W on the AC ports or below 5W to 10W on the DC ports...
  • The Built-In Timer: The machine starts an internal countdown clock. If that low-load condition persists for exactly 4 hours, the system assumes you have finished using your gear and completely cuts power to the output ports.

While this logic is perfect for saving power after charging a smartphone, it creates a dangerous hazard for appliances that run on a low, intermittent, or variable duty cycle.

Real-Life Disasters Triggered by Default Eco Mode

When a power station features an unyielding auto-shutoff timer, real-world utility setups can fail silently in a handful of common emergency scenarios:

1. The Sump Pump Nightmare

Sump pumps operate on a strict demand-only pattern. During a rainstorm, the pump may sit completely idle drawing 0 watts for five, six, or seven hours. Once the underground water basin fills, the mechanical float switch rises, triggering the motor to push water out.

If Eco Mode is left active, the BLUETTI AC180 senses 0 watts of draw during those initial calm hours. At the 4-hour mark, it turns off the AC outlet entirely. When the storm worsens and the water levels rise, the sump pump remains completely dead because the battery backup went to sleep.

2. The CPAP and Medical Hazard

Modern CPAP machines vary their power demands continuously based on your real-time breathing rhythms and whether your heated humidifier function is turned on. If you utilize a highly efficient DC power cord configuration, the base draw can regularly dip below the low-wattage sensing floor. At 2:00 AM, the 4-hour window closes, and the machine cuts off, abruptly stopping your respiratory support.

3. Smart Home Routers and Starlink Terminals

During an extended grid failure, maintaining internet connectivity for emergency alerts is crucial. While a standard modem or network setup draws minimal continuous power, its light load can easily trick the default Eco Mode logic into shutting down your entire home communications pipeline while you sleep.


Step-by-Step Guide: How to Disable BLUETTI AC180 Eco Mode

There are two verified ways to change or turn off this feature. Knowing how to change it without a smartphone is an essential survival skill if your cellular network towers fail during a natural disaster.

[ METHOD A: THE SMARTPHONE APP ]
Open App -> Connect Bluetooth -> Tap Gear Icon -> Toggle ECO to OFF

[ METHOD B: THE HARDWARE MENUS ]
Turn AC/DC Off -> Hold AC+DC Buttons (60Hz Blinks) -> Press DC Button to select OFF -> Hold AC+DC to Save

Method A: Using the Smartphone App (Easiest)

  1. Ensure your smartphone's Bluetooth is turned on and open the official BLUETTI App.
  2. Connect to your local AC180 device profile.
  3. Tap the Settings icon (represented by the gear emblem in the top right corner).
  4. Locate the "ECO" selection row.
  5. Toggle the primary switch to OFF.
Bonus Feature: If you are running firmware updates on newer 2024–2026 models, the app allows you to customize the timer thresholds to 1, 2, 3, or 4 hours rather than turning it completely off, giving you exact control over your internal efficiency.

Method B: The Hidden Physical Button Menu (No App Required)

If you are completely off-grid with no internet access or app connectivity, you can easily force the physical hardware into a secret Settings Mode:

  1. Turn on the main screen display, but ensure that both the AC Output and DC Output buttons are turned completely OFF (the green indicator lights on the buttons must be unlit).
  2. Press and hold both the AC Power Button and DC Power Button simultaneously for about 2 to 3 seconds.
  3. Look closely at the right-hand side of the LCD screen next to the word "Watts." The frequency indicator ("50Hz" or "60Hz") will begin blinking steadily. You are now officially in the internal settings menu.
  4. Short-press the DC Power Button to cycle through the Eco Mode states until the screen indicator displays ECO OFF.
  5. To save your changes and exit, press and hold both the AC and DC Power Buttons simultaneously for 2 seconds until the screen stops flashing. Your setting is locked into the internal hardware memory permanently until you manually change it again.

How to Optimize Your System for Low-Wattage Efficiency

If you choose to run with Eco Mode permanently turned off to support your critical safety gear, you need to manage the inherent 15W inverter overhead wisely to prevent early battery depletion.

  • Prioritize Native DC Ports: If you are running an overlanding portable camping fridge or a CPAP machine, always source a dedicated 12V cigarette lighter power cord or USB-C line instead of a standard household wall plug. Running devices on DC allows you to keep the power-hungry AC inverter turned completely off, preserving up to 20% of your total capacity over a 24-hour window.
  • Introduce an Artificial Load Minimum: If you must use the AC ports for an ultra-sensitive item and want to keep Eco Mode active to protect the battery from long-term storage drain, plug in a secondary small continuous device (like an LED string light or a small 20W box fan) to intentionally keep the total draw safely above the 30W threshold.
  • Calibrate Your Screen Regularly: To ensure the display accurately reflects true remaining runtime while balancing low loads, perform a manual system calibration once every six months by fully running the unit down to 0% with a steady load, then recharging it instantly to 100% from a reliable wall source.

Summary Table: Optimal Settings per Scenario

Intended Backup DeviceRecommended Eco Mode StatusBest Connection PortReason for Setting Configuration
Full-Sized Kitchen FridgeECO ON (4-Hour Timer)AC Outlets (120V)Compressor draw easily stays above thresholds during cooling cycles.
Emergency Sump PumpECO OFF (Disabled)AC Outlets (120V)Prevents the system from shutting down during long dry spells between rain waves.
Medical CPAP MachineECO OFF (Disabled)12V DC Car PortBypasses inverter overhead entirely and guarantees uninterrupted overnight airflow.
Smartphones & LaptopsECO ON (1–2 Hour Timer)USB-C / USB-A PortsSafely shuts down output arrays once devices hit 100% full capacity.

Frequently Asked Questions

Will the BLUETTI AC180 turn off automatically if nothing is plugged in?

Yes. If Eco Mode is enabled and there is no measurable power draw on the ports, the unit will automatically shut down its output paths after 4 hours to preserve its remaining battery life.

Why did my BLUETTI shut off while my CPAP machine was still running?

If your CPAP drops below the minimum wattage sensing threshold (especially during light breathing phases or when the humidifier element turns off), the default Eco Mode software logic will assume the port is idle and cut power mid-sleep.

Does turning off Eco Mode cause the battery to drain faster?

Turning Eco Mode off does not accelerate regular device power usage, but it allows the internal 15W inverter standby draw to run indefinitely, meaning the battery will slowly deplete itself over a few days if left completely idle.

Can I change the Eco Mode settings without using the smartphone app?

Yes, by turning off all outputs and holding the physical AC and DC buttons down simultaneously for 3 seconds, you can enter a hidden manual setup menu right on the front screen.
